Career path

Bioengineering Career Role Description
Biomedical Engineer (UK) Develops and maintains medical equipment; strong problem-solving and design skills essential. High demand in the NHS and private healthcare.
Genetic Engineer (UK) Manipulates genes for therapeutic purposes; requires strong molecular biology and genetic engineering skills. Growing field with opportunities in pharmaceuticals and biotechnology.
Bioprocess Engineer (UK) Designs and optimizes biological processes for large-scale production; expertise in process engineering and bioreactor design needed. High demand in the biopharmaceutical industry.
Tissue Engineer (UK) Develops and cultivates tissues for medical applications; requires expertise in cell biology, biomaterials, and tissue engineering principles. Growing field in regenerative medicine.
